COMMUNITY NEWS
- ➤ The 4th Street Firehouse Project will host a public visioning meeting on June 23 from 5-7 p.m. at the Public Library where local residents—business owners and community stakeholders—will help shape plans to repurpose the historic firehouse with guidance from South Dakota State University’s School of Design, Kansas State University and the TAB program. G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 Attorney General Hilgers announced today that Nebraska will receive up to $19,743,962 from a $7.4 billion settlement with Purdue Pharma and the Sackler family to support opioid treatment and prevention programs over the next 15 years—local governments will be asked to join pending bankruptcy court approval. - ➤ Hall County Commissioners approved a rezoning and development plan on June 17 for a new housing area west of Doniphan that will include 33 homes on three-acre lots, despite neighbor concerns over drainage. They also granted permits for a travel center wastewater lagoon and a sand and gravel extraction operation, delayed a decision on an ambulance service contract, and approved increased funding for CASA—while discussing proper roundabout driving procedures.
